I can't see anyone having problems with 9" in the back unless they have their car extremely low and a soft stock suspension. Then, you may rub above the fender lip. If you have no negative camber in the back, this may also be an issue but generally you would like 1.5-2.5 in the back. This tucks the tire under the rim preventing the fender edge cutting the tires.
